If you are planning to switch to a new 3PL (third-party logistics provider), Passport can continue supporting you as your international shipping partner. However, there are some steps you’ll need to follow so that your integration with Passport and checkout setup are updated correctly.
How long does it take?
- Switching to a 3PL currently partnered with Passport: typically 3–5 business days, unless additional technical work is required.
Switching to a 3PL not currently partnered with Passport: can take up to 2 weeks, depending on the 3PL’s system (TMS) and integration needs.
What steps should I take?
- Reach out to Passport
- Let your Passport contact (Sales, CX, or CSM) know that you’re switching 3PLs and share the following information:
- New 3PL name and location
- Any changes to Passport service levels, rate customizations at checkout, and Passport Insurance
- Your anticipated go-live date
- Provide an introduction to your new 3PL’s point of contact

- Integration and testing
- Passport’s will reconfigure your account, transfer your rate settings, and test label printing to ensure everything works.

- Go live
- Once testing is complete, your brand’s checkout will be updated with the new 3PL connection, and the old 3PL will be archived.
